Burgess, Perham, MN, requested a variance of approximately 2' from the required 10’ setback for the location of a 26' by 30' garage 8' from an existing septic system holding tank. The property is described as Lot 4, Johnson Beach, Little Pine Lake in Corliss Township. The audience was polled with no one speaking for or against the variance request. After consideration, motion was made by Carl Johnson, seconded by Craig Anderson and unanimously carried, to approve a variance of 2' from the required 10' setback for the location of a 26' by 30' garage 8' from the existing septic system holding tank. Rosen, Perham, MN, requested a variance that would allow the applicants the right to construct a dwelling on a contiguous substandard lot acquired after the enactment of the February 5th, 1992 ordinance. The property is described as part of Government Lot 3, Section 31 of Corliss Township on Big Pine Lake. The audience was polled with no one speaking for or against the request. After consideration, motion v/as made by Carl Johnson, seconded by Cecil Femling and unanimously carried to approve the variance as requested, The applicants indicated that they were in the process of acquiring this property prior to February 5th, 1992, A purchase agreement had been signed in November of 1991, but because of the death of the property owner the property transaction was delayed until after February 5th, 1992, The granting of the variance request will allow the applicants to enjoy the same rights as those individuals who acquired property prior to February 5th, 1992. Sather and Corrine Johnson, Minneapolis, MN, requested a variance to resurvey three existing parcels, as shown on the copy of the half section map on file with the County Auditor's office, into three lots as shown on the copy of the surveyor's drawing on file with the County Auditor office. Parcels A, B and C as shown on the surveyor's drawing would not have the required 150' of lot width and lots A and B would not meet the required 40,000 square feet of lot area for platted lots on a recreational development lake. The property is described as part of Government Lot 4, Section 16 of Candor Township on Leek Lake. The audience was polled with no one speaking for or against the request. After consideration, motion was made by Craig Anderson, seconded by Cecil Femling to deny the variance as requested as no adequate hardship had been shown and the granting of this variance would create substandard lots. After additional consideration and discussion the applicants requested that they be allowed to withdraw their variance request. The request to withdraw the variance application was granted by the board.
